🥝 Kiwi

Part of the CircuitForge LLC "AI for the tasks the system made hard on purpose" suite.

Pantry tracking and leftover recipe suggestions.

Scan barcodes, photograph receipts, and get recipe ideas based on what you already have — before it expires.

Status: Pre-alpha · CircuitForge LLC


What it does

  • Inventory tracking — add items by barcode scan, receipt upload, or manually
  • Expiry alerts — know what's about to go bad
  • Receipt OCR — extract line items from receipt photos automatically (Paid tier)
  • Recipe suggestions — LLM-powered ideas based on what's expiring (Paid tier, BYOK-unlockable)
  • Leftover mode — prioritize nearly-expired items in recipe ranking (Premium tier)

Stack

  • Frontend: Vue 3 SPA (Vite + TypeScript)
  • Backend: FastAPI + SQLite (via circuitforge-core)
  • Auth: CF session cookie → Directus JWT (cloud mode)
  • Licensing: Heimdall (free tier auto-provisioned at signup)

Running locally

cp .env.example .env
./manage.sh build
./manage.sh start
# Web: http://localhost:8511
# API: http://localhost:8512

Cloud instance

./manage.sh cloud-build
./manage.sh cloud-start
# Served at menagerie.circuitforge.tech/kiwi (JWT-gated)
